30 //! This algorithm converts a parabola into a non rational B-spline
32 //! The parabola is a Parab2d from package gp with the parametrization
33 //! P (U) = Loc + F * (U*U * Xdir + 2 * U * Ydir) where Loc is the
34 //! apex of the parabola, Xdir is the normalized direction of the
35 //! symmetry axis of the parabola, Ydir is the normalized direction of
36 //! the directrix and F is the focal length.
